An Official Welcome Back to School
This year, our district theme is, "Ignite your passion and brighten the way . . . " It references the need for us, as educators, to combine our passion of teaching and learning, with the passions of our students - all in an effort to ignite the interests of all of our learners. Right from the first minutes, our BC/DE teachers have been working hard to meet this mission. They have worked to help our students acclimate to their new classroom setting and routines. In each classroom, students participated in activities that allowed them to share about themselves and their passions, get to know their classrooms and teachers and set goals for the school year. With a goal to helping everyone reach their hopes and dreams, each class has created a list of rules for their success. It is only the beginning and I cannot wait to see what the rest of the year holds!
